§ 1157.004 — AFFIDAVIT AUTHENTICATING CLAIM FOR MONEY IN GENERAL
ES § 1157.004Title 3. GUARDIANSHIP AND RELATED PROCEDURES · Part E. ADMINISTRATION OF GUARDIANSHIP · Ch. 1157. PRESENTMENT AND PAYMENT OF CLAIMS · Art. A. PRESENTMENT OF CLAIMS AGAINST
Statute text
View on source(a)Except as provided by Sections 1157.005 and 1157.102, a claim for money against an estate must be supported by an affidavit that states:
(1)that the claim is just;
(2)that all legal offsets, payments, and credits known to the affiant have been allowed; and
(3)if the claim is not founded on a written instrument or account, the facts on which the claim is founded.
(b)A photostatic copy of an exhibit or voucher necessary to prove a claim under this section may be offered with and attached to the claim instead of attaching the original.
